Product Description

GLOSTER CITY 

Tho. Brown Esq. Alderman.

Drawn & engraved by Johannes Kip

Published 1712 in the first edition of "The Ancient and Present State of Glocestershire" by Sir Robert Atkyns.

An original early 18th century copper engraved antique print of the city of Gloucester, Gloucestershire, England by Johannes Kip. 

A highly detailed bird's eye view of the city showing individual buildings with sailing ships plying the River Severn in the foreground.

The leading image shows the print to the platemark, as it would appear when mounted/matted ready for framing. See also close-up and overall views.

Kip's famous series of sweeping bird's eye views are widely collected for their aesthetic qualities as well as being valuable historic records.

A crisp dark impression from the scarce first edition of Atkyns' Gloucestershire on robust hand laid paper, blank verso. 

 Insignificant age related blemishes and an isolated browning patch centre right, otherwise a lovely example in fine, clean condition, free of repairs or restoration, centre fold as issued.

 Approx. 18" x 16" (450mm x 400mm) overall.
